Birth:
Sarah the spouse of John Fisher was born in England abt 1650[1]
Marriage and Children:
Sarah's marriage to John Ficher was recorded 14 May 1672 [Gregorian Calendar; or 3rd Mo. 14, 1672: Julian Calendar] in Barmston, Yorkshire, England.[2] The children of Sarah and John Ficher also spelled "Fisher" as found in "Our Family Ancestors by Thomas Maxwell Potts: Canonsburg, Pennsylvania 1895; Part I. Chapter XXVI. The Fisher Family; [page 224 slide 264 of 479].[3]
John Fisher 1672-1765
For John Fisher 1672-1765; family and marriages, Ref. "A Record of the Searight Family" [Pages 109-110; slides 118 & 119 of 253][4] and "Our family ancestors" [Page 266; slide 266 of 478] [5]
Samuel Fisher 1674-1796
Francis Fisher 1677-____
Thomas Fisher 1679-1735
Sarah Fisher 1681-____
Ann Fisher 1684-1685
Faith Fisher 1689-____
...and from the initial iteration of this profile:
Sarah and John Fisher's birth of daughter Sarah 19 Dec 1681[6] and birth of son John, 20 Dec 1672.[7]
Sarah died 1734 and was buried 29 Nov 1734 [or 29 Jan 1734 in the Gregorian Calendar used in that day] in Burlington, Yorkshire, England.[8]

I have disconnected Sarah from John Fisher -- a man from Lancashire, who was married to Margaret Hindle. This Sarah must have married a different John Fisher, possibly someone from Yorkshire, as that is where their son, also John Fisher, was born. Margaret is named in John Fisher's 1686 will.
There are several Fisher families in DE and PA during this time period -- it gets super confusing.
Fisher, J.L., the First Fishers of of Pennsylvania and Adjacent Colonies, Copyright 2010 by J.L. Fisher. Reproduction is permitted. Published by Bryce Engelhart, Engelhart Printing, Wimberley, Texas [1] has been very helpful to me in my research!
